Board approves Astroturf replacement, Colfax easement and Del Oro refresh using bond and other funds

Placer Union High School District Board of Trustees · December 17,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Trustees approved facility agreements including a negotiated AstroTurf replacement and warranty, an intent-to-convey easement with PG&E for undergrounding at Colfax High, and bond-funded Del Oro improvements; board emphasized protections for district property and warranty terms.

The Placer Union High School District board on Dec. 18 approved multiple facilities actions: a negotiated AstroTurf replacement and maintenance package, an intent-to-convey easement for PG&E undergrounding at Colfax High School, and a Del Oro building refresh funded from bond proceeds.
